Transaction 8563a70c3e5f5935abcf78c4e251c64bfe54fe944f49b1c46e48e7216fc66a0b

2 Input
2 Outputs
  • 8563a70c3e5f5935abcf78c4e251c64bfe54fe944f49b1c46e48e7216fc66a0b:0
  • value  430500
    address  3QbA5V6PjgBR2QgDMnwMiQmMn3hi5zB3Gy
  • 8563a70c3e5f5935abcf78c4e251c64bfe54fe944f49b1c46e48e7216fc66a0b:1
  • value  3052279
    address  3JzjqYqrbsHyKhJP3Ya4xR6NWnxPxJPdTM